263625 A Model For Assessment of Cultural and Linguistic Competency in Local Health Department in Kentucky

PURPOSE- To assess the extent to which Local Health Departments (LHDs) in Kentucky have responded to the cultural diversity of the populations they serve; to measure the extent to which LHDs in Kentucky comply with the National Standards for Culturally and Linguistically Appropriate Services (CLAS) established by the Federal Office of Minority Health; to assess the forces that determine whether LHDs become more culturally and linguistically competent. DESIGN METHODS- Cross-sectional survey administered to LHDs administrators from 56 jurisdictions in Kentucky. RESULTS- A total of 159 Kentucky LHD administrators received the assessment survey. Findings suggest urban LHDs are performing higher on average than rural LHDs on CLAS domains of culturally inclusive health care environment, quality monitoring and improvement, management information system, staff recruitment, and communication support. Regarding levels of compliance with CLAS standards, both rural and urban areas comply at moderate levels on domains of plans and policies, quality monitoring and improving, management information system, and staff training; and both comply at minimum levels on domains of organizational governance, culturally inclusive health care environment, and staff recruitment. Significant association was found between the perception of population diversity and the provision of cultural competency training and education to staff. The use of online training tools was the top strategy associated with the Hispanic population. CONCLUSION- Local Health Departments across Kentucky are moderately engaged in culturally and linguistically appropriate practices, administratively. There is a need to enhance public health strategies to solidify these practices to serve the increasingly diverse population.
